XRender 是一个用于渲染 2D 图形的库,通常与图形界面和显示服务器(如 X.Org)一起使用。在 Linux 系统下,XRender 的兼容性问题可能源于多个方面,包括系统配置、显卡驱动、以及特定应用程序的使用。以下是一些可能的解决方案:
更新系统和软件包: 确保你的 Linux 系统和所有相关的软件包都是最新的。这有助于修复已知的兼容性问题。
安装显卡驱动:
确保安装了正确的显卡驱动。对于 NVIDIA、AMD 和 Intel 等显卡,通常需要安装专有驱动程序。你可以使用包管理器(如 apt
、yum
或 pacman
)来安装这些驱动程序。
使用兼容层: 如果某些应用程序在原生 Linux 上无法运行,可以考虑使用兼容层技术,如 Wine,它允许在 Linux 环境下运行部分 Windows 应用程序。
检查应用程序的兼容性: 确保你使用的应用程序支持 XRender。有些应用程序可能需要特定的配置或补丁才能在 Linux 上正常运行。
参与开源社区: 如果你遇到特定的兼容性问题,可以参与开源社区,寻求帮助或贡献代码。社区的支持和贡献可以帮助改进软件的兼容性。
使用虚拟机或容器: 如果问题难以解决,可以考虑在虚拟机或容器中运行需要兼容性的应用程序。这可以提供一个隔离的环境,避免直接修改主机系统的配置。
通过以上方法,你应该能够解决大多数 Linux 下 XRender 的兼容性问题。如果问题依然存在,建议查阅相关软件的文档或寻求社区支持。